WHO IS TURN5?
Turn5 is one of the largest and fastest growing e-commerce retailers in the Greater Philadelphia area. Best known for our award-winning e-commerce platforms, AmericanMuscle.com, ExtremeTerrain.com, and AmericanTrucks.com, we've been engaging muscle car, truck, and off-road enthusiasts with exceptional products, services, and experiences since 2004. With the acquisition of Eckler's in 2022, a pioneer in classic car restoration & modification for over 60 years, Turn5's catalog of brands has expanded to now offer aftermarket automotive products for vehicles as classic as the Model T.

POSITION SUMMARY
Under the direction of the Sales Management Team, the Tech Support Specialist aids our customers through their automotive accessories pre-purchasing & post-purchasing experience. Essential in assisting with and mitigating customer returns through troubleshooting, product education, and vendor outreach and issue resolution.

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ES
Takes incoming calls, text messages, emails, and chats concerning all automotive accessories from customers who are inquiring about our products or interested in returning product, inquiring about product installation, etc. in order to save the sale.
Answers technical questions/educates internal representatives & customers, providing purchasing suggestions when necessary.
Displays professional, courteous demeanor when interacting with internal representatives or customers. Provides prompt feedback and support to our customers and representatives.
Has advanced knowledge of products and applications allowing for predictive troubleshooting, i.e., asking and answering questions the customer may not know.
Contacts vendors and/or manufacturers when necessary to assist with technical issues, shipments missing pieces, and/or potential issue resolutions.
Handles escalated customer issues when appropriate.
Efficiently enters and processes orders/returns.
Builds rapport with customers to foster repeat business & own their experience with Turn5 up to and including service-related issues.
Continues education through company sponsored programs, improving expertise in product knowledge as well as skills to communicate with and educate the staff members they are supporting most effectively.
Meets performance expectations of the position regarding customer service quality, customer contacts, SLA times, etc.
Notifies Sales leadership team of trends or problems encountered.
